Cost of Sidewalk Slab Replacement in Jackson
The cost of sidewalk slab replacement in Jackson, TN can vary significantly depending on several factors. Whether you're dealing with cracked slabs, uneven surfaces, or simply upgrading the aesthetics, understanding the elements that influence pricing is crucial for budgeting and planning.
Factors Affecting Cost
- Material Quality: Higher-grade materials will generally increase the overall cost.
- Labor Costs: Skilled labor in Jackson, TN might come at a premium.
- Permits and Inspections: Local regulations may require permits and inspections, adding to the expense.
- Project Size: Larger projects usually cost more but might benefit from bulk pricing.
- Accessibility: Hard-to-reach areas can increase labor and equipment costs.
- Disposal Fees: Removing old concrete slabs incurs additional fees.
- Weather Conditions: Seasonal weather can affect labor efficiency and material costs.
Common Tasks and Costs
Task Description | Average Cost (in Jackson, TN) |
---|---|
Basic Concrete Slab Removal | $500 - $1,000 |
New Concrete Installation | $6 - $10 per square foot |
Permits and Inspections | $100 - $300 |
Disposal of Old Concrete | $200 - $400 |
Surface Finishing | $2 - $4 per square foot |
Labor Costs | $50 - $75 per hour |
Reinforcement Materials | $100 - $200 per project |
